How far is Girrawheen from Perth's central business district?
Girrawheen lies about 15 km north of Perth's CBD, making it a short drive or commuter rail journey into the city.
What shopping and community facilities are within easy reach?
Two local shopping centres, Newpark and Summerfield, serve daily needs, while larger centres such as Kingsway City, Warwick Grove and The Square Mirrabooka are all within roughly 4 km. A public library and community centre are also nearby on Patrick Court.
What major roads provide access to the area?
The suburb is bounded by Wanneroo Road to the west, Beach Road to the south, Marangaroo Drive to the north and Mirrabooka Avenue to the east, all offering convenient vehicle access.
